Abstract (en)

[origin: US4768728A] The tension in the rewound thread is modified in programmed manner as a function of the residual thread length still on a copy, the residual thread length being determined from the difference between the total thread length on the copy and the thread length already unwound from the cop. The total thread length on a cop is calculated from the weight of the thread and a calculation factor length per thread weight. For this purpose, the apparatus for performing the method has a weighing cell, which is connected to the control unit of the rewinding means. During the complete rewinding process, the rewinding speed can be kept close to the limit beyond which thread breaks increasingly occur.
